Inch and Metric caliper set. This is a tool you'll find yourself using all the time. Sizing drill bits, what fastener is that exactly? Is that 3/32" or 1/8" balsa? How thick is this potential shim? Is it a metric 2mm or SAE 2-56 push-rod? Is that a 3.2mm or 3mm motor shaft? The list of things you'll find yourself using this tool for us endless. No RC workshop is complete without at least one of these tools.

This model has a redesigned blade clamp for accurate meter positioning without slop. The precision pointer accurately sets heli pitch angles to within 1/8 degree. Includes flybar clamp and level.
Note from Dave: Robart incidence/pitch meters are unquestionably the very finest precision measuring tools.
This device measures the amount of up/down or left/right on your model aircraft elevator, ailerons, flaps and rudder. The indicator features precise measurement of surface deflection inches and is suitable for large and small aircraft.

Robart has taken the industry standard into the digital age with the Model Incidence Meter - Version 2.
Simply download a leveling app from either the app store or google play on to your smartphone. Mount your cradle (404C) to the meter bar. Mount the appropriate arms to the bar and start determining your incidences.
This incidence meter is a must for setting proper thrust and wing/stabilizer incidences on a new model.

Incidence Meters
The Robart Precision Model Incidence Meter clamps to a wing or stabilizer to read its angle, which helps you set and match incidence between surfaces. Getting incidence right is part of trimming a model to fly hands-off, and a dedicated meter takes the guesswork out of comparing the wing and stabilizer.
